House Votes to Delay Auction of Loans and Help Borrowers
Responding to pleas from student-aid officers and lenders, the U.S. House of Representatives voted late last month to postpone a series of auctions for PLUS Loans for parents and to allow guarantors to sell rehabilitated loans to the Education Department, helping thousands of borrowers escape default.
